Jump to content

Dedicated Server Crash when unit is destroyed - log / dump included


Recommended Posts

Sometimes our dedicated Server crashes, when units are destroyed.

 

 

 

- Every time a gas platform ist gone

- however, sometimes, the destruction of other units too

 

 

Two examples of log entries:

 

 

2020-06-12 19:31:08.213 INFO    Scripting: event:type=hit,initiatorPilotName=[Jolly Rogers]Dodo,weapon=F/A-18C Lot 20,target=Gas platform,t=77337.661,initiatorMissionID=225,targetMissionID=1141,
2020-06-12 19:31:08.214 INFO    Scripting: event:t=77337.661,type=dead,initiatorMissionID=1141,

2020-07-03 21:15:45.320 INFO    Scripting: event:type=kill,initiatorPilotName=[Eagle 02] Flo,weapon=AJS37,target=,t=59485.601,initiatorMissionID=1634,targetMissionID=,
2020-07-03 21:15:45.320 INFO    Scripting: event:amount=0,t=59485.601,type=score,initiatorMissionID=1634,

After these last lines the Server crashes:

2020-07-03 21:15:45.321 INFO    EDCORE: try to write dump information
2020-07-03 21:15:45.322 INFO    EDCORE: # -------------- 20200703-211546 --------------
2020-07-03 21:15:45.323 INFO    EDCORE: DCS/2.5.6.50979 (x86_64; Windows NT 10.0.17763)
2020-07-03 21:15:45.323 INFO    EDCORE: D:\Program Files\Eagle Dynamics\DCS World OpenBeta Server\bin\Transport.dll
2020-07-03 21:15:45.323 INFO    EDCORE: # C0000005 ACCESS_VIOLATION at 2E3CB882 00:00000000
2020-07-03 21:15:45.324 INFO    EDCORE: SymInit: Symbol-SearchPath: '.;D:\Program Files\Eagle Dynamics\DCS World OpenBeta Server;D:\Program Files\Eagle Dynamics\DCS World OpenBeta Server\bin;C:\Windows;C:\Windows\system32;SRV*C:\websymbols*http://msdl.microsoft.com/download/symbols;', symOptions: 530, UserName: 'Adm03tm11'
2020-07-03 21:15:45.325 INFO    EDCORE: OS-Version: 10.0.17763 () 0x110-0x3
2020-07-03 21:15:46.037 INFO    EDCORE: 0x000000000005B882 (Transport): wcColumn::destroyObjectOnPath + 0x52
2020-07-03 21:15:46.037 INFO    EDCORE: 0x000000000004C28B (Transport): RouteManager::clear + 0xE3B
2020-07-03 21:15:46.038 INFO    EDCORE: 0x000000000000B791 (edObjects): LandObjectDestroySignal::notifyDestroy + 0xC1
2020-07-03 21:15:46.038 INFO    EDCORE: 0x0000000000011F3F (edObjects): lLandObject::Degrade + 0x38F
2020-07-03 21:15:46.039 INFO    EDCORE: 0x000000000001CDC3 (Terrain): lStandartStructure::Degrade + 0x53
2020-07-03 21:15:46.039 INFO    EDCORE: 0x000000000000AE27 (Terrain): lArmsStorageInitRandoms + 0x417
2020-07-03 21:15:46.039 INFO    EDCORE: 0x0000000000012FDE (edObjects): lLandObject::TakeDamage + 0x13E
2020-07-03 21:15:46.039 INFO    EDCORE: 0x000000000075B06F (DCS): CoreUtils::TempFilesManager::operator= + 0x3F34BF
2020-07-03 21:15:46.039 INFO    EDCORE: 0x00000000007577ED (DCS): CoreUtils::TempFilesManager::operator= + 0x3EFC3D
2020-07-03 21:15:46.040 INFO    EDCORE: 0x00000000007593EE (DCS): CoreUtils::TempFilesManager::operator= + 0x3F183E
2020-07-03 21:15:46.040 INFO    EDCORE: 0x0000000000103E63 (edCore): Mail::Reader::stream + 0x1473
2020-07-03 21:15:46.040 INFO    EDCORE: 0x0000000000888F5F (DCS): CoreUtils::TempFilesManager::operator= + 0x5213AF
2020-07-03 21:15:46.040 INFO    EDCORE: 0x00000000008894E1 (DCS): CoreUtils::TempFilesManager::operator= + 0x521931
2020-07-03 21:15:46.040 INFO    EDCORE: 0x000000000089CE7B (DCS): CoreUtils::TempFilesManager::operator= + 0x5352CB
2020-07-03 21:15:46.040 INFO    EDCORE: 0x000000000087952E (DCS): CoreUtils::TempFilesManager::operator= + 0x51197E
2020-07-03 21:15:46.041 INFO    EDCORE: 0x0000000000868E62 (DCS): CoreUtils::TempFilesManager::operator= + 0x5012B2
2020-07-03 21:15:46.041 INFO    EDCORE: 0x0000000000715784 (DCS): CoreUtils::TempFilesManager::operator= + 0x3ADBD4
2020-07-03 21:15:46.041 INFO    EDCORE: 0x00000000006E9C44 (DCS): CoreUtils::TempFilesManager::operator= + 0x382094
2020-07-03 21:15:46.041 INFO    EDCORE: 0x00000000006EA009 (DCS): CoreUtils::TempFilesManager::operator= + 0x382459
2020-07-03 21:15:46.041 INFO    EDCORE: 0x00000000016D754E (DCS): AmdPowerXpressRequestHighPerformance + 0xB1954A
2020-07-03 21:15:46.042 INFO    EDCORE: 0x00000000008D3D4E (DCS): CoreUtils::TempFilesManager::operator= + 0x56C19E
2020-07-03 21:15:46.042 INFO    EDCORE: 0x0000000000017974 (KERNEL32): BaseThreadInitThunk + 0x14
2020-07-03 21:15:46.042 INFO    EDCORE: 0x000000000006A271 (ntdll): RtlUserThreadStart + 0x21
2020-07-03 21:15:46.254 INFO    EDCORE: Minidump created.

Any idea how we can prevent such crashes?

Link to comment
Share on other sites

  • ED Team

Hi

 

I have tried to reproduce but was unable, do you happen to have a as short as possible server track replay showing this happen?

smallCATPILOT.PNG.04bbece1b27ff1b2c193b174ec410fc0.PNG

Forum rules - DCS Crashing? Try this first - Cleanup and Repair - Discord BIGNEWY#8703 - Youtube - Patch Status

Windows 11, NVIDIA MSI RTX 3090, Intel® i9-10900K 3.70GHz, 5.30GHz Turbo, Corsair Hydro Series H150i Pro, 64GB DDR @3200, ASUS ROG Strix Z490-F Gaming, HP Reverb G2

Link to comment
Share on other sites

Can you upload mission you use when server is crashing?

No, the instance crashed and is gone from the Server List.

 

 

 

Hi

 

I have tried to reproduce but was unable, do you happen to have a as short as possible server track replay showing this happen?

 

 

No, sorry (disable_write_track = true).

 

 

I have set disable_write_track = false. Next time i can provide a track file.


Edited by thornx
Link to comment
Share on other sites

2020-07-08 16:35:52.299 INFO    Scripting: event:type=takeoff,initiatorPilotName=[Eagle 05] Micadoo,place=Senaki-Kolkhi,t=66891.746,placeDisplayName=Senaki-Kolkhi,initiatorMissionID=1634,
2020-07-08 16:44:03.475 INFO    Scripting: event:type=shot,initiatorPilotName=[Eagle 05] Micadoo,t=67382.934,weapon=RB-15F,initiatorMissionID=1634,
2020-07-08 16:44:05.251 INFO    Scripting: event:type=shot,initiatorPilotName=[Eagle 05] Micadoo,t=67384.713,weapon=RB-15F,initiatorMissionID=1634,
2020-07-08 16:46:12.988 INFO    Scripting: event:type=hit,initiatorPilotName=[Eagle 05] Micadoo,weapon=RB-15F,target=CV_1143_5,t=67512.453,initiatorMissionID=1634,targetMissionID=1133,
2020-07-08 16:46:12.988 INFO    Scripting: event:t=67512.453,type=dead,initiatorMissionID=1133,
2020-07-08 16:46:12.988 INFO    Scripting: event:type=kill,initiatorPilotName=[Eagle 05] Micadoo,weapon=RB-15F,target=CV_1143_5,t=67512.453,initiatorMissionID=1634,targetMissionID=1133,
2020-07-08 16:46:12.988 INFO    Scripting: event:amount=5500,t=67512.453,type=score,initiatorMissionID=1634,
2020-07-08 16:48:48.035 INFO    EDCORE: try to write dump information
2020-07-08 16:48:48.036 INFO    EDCORE: # -------------- 20200708-164849 --------------
2020-07-08 16:48:48.037 INFO    EDCORE: DCS/2.5.6.50979 (x86_64; Windows NT 10.0.17763)
2020-07-08 16:48:48.037 INFO    EDCORE: D:\Program Files\Eagle Dynamics\DCS World OpenBeta Server\bin\WorldGeneral.dll
2020-07-08 16:48:48.037 INFO    EDCORE: # C0000005 ACCESS_VIOLATION at 0D29B2EA 00:00000000
2020-07-08 16:48:48.040 INFO    EDCORE: SymInit: Symbol-SearchPath: '.;D:\Program Files\Eagle Dynamics\DCS World OpenBeta Server;D:\Program Files\Eagle Dynamics\DCS World OpenBeta Server\bin;C:\Windows;C:\Windows\system32;SRV*C:\websymbols*http://msdl.microsoft.com/download/symbols;', symOptions: 530, UserName: 'Adm03wd'
2020-07-08 16:48:48.040 INFO    EDCORE: OS-Version: 10.0.17763 () 0x110-0x3
2020-07-08 16:48:48.787 INFO    EDCORE: 0x00000000000AB2EA (WorldGeneral): wAttributeOwner::has_attribute + 0xA
2020-07-08 16:48:48.787 INFO    EDCORE: 0x00000000004A61EA (DCS): CoreUtils::TempFilesManager::operator= + 0x13E63A
2020-07-08 16:48:48.788 INFO    EDCORE: 0x0000000000488616 (DCS): CoreUtils::TempFilesManager::operator= + 0x120A66
2020-07-08 16:48:48.788 INFO    EDCORE: 0x000000000044586F (DCS): CoreUtils::TempFilesManager::operator= + 0xDDCBF
2020-07-08 16:48:48.788 INFO    EDCORE: 0x0000000000003B94 (World): wSimTrace::CommandsTraceDiscreteIsOn + 0x504
2020-07-08 16:48:48.788 INFO    EDCORE: 0x000000000000403D (World): wSimCalendar::DoActionsUntil + 0x1FD
2020-07-08 16:48:48.789 INFO    EDCORE: 0x0000000000702FDF (DCS): CoreUtils::TempFilesManager::operator= + 0x39B42F
2020-07-08 16:48:48.789 INFO    EDCORE: 0x0000000000715803 (DCS): CoreUtils::TempFilesManager::operator= + 0x3ADC53
2020-07-08 16:48:48.789 INFO    EDCORE: 0x00000000006E9C44 (DCS): CoreUtils::TempFilesManager::operator= + 0x382094
2020-07-08 16:48:48.789 INFO    EDCORE: 0x00000000006EA009 (DCS): CoreUtils::TempFilesManager::operator= + 0x382459
2020-07-08 16:48:48.789 INFO    EDCORE: 0x00000000016D754E (DCS): AmdPowerXpressRequestHighPerformance + 0xB1954A
2020-07-08 16:48:48.790 INFO    EDCORE: 0x00000000008D3D4E (DCS): CoreUtils::TempFilesManager::operator= + 0x56C19E
2020-07-08 16:48:48.790 INFO    EDCORE: 0x0000000000017974 (KERNEL32): BaseThreadInitThunk + 0x14
2020-07-08 16:48:48.790 INFO    EDCORE: 0x000000000006A271 (ntdll): RtlUserThreadStart + 0x21
2020-07-08 16:48:48.999 INFO    EDCORE: Minidump created.

It happened again yesterday. This time I got a track file from the pilot. Is it possible to shorten the track file (45MB)? (Or pick the needed file inside the track file)

 

Download here:

https://drive.google.com/file/d/13aprGS9HgTc0_OeRYej11dQC9TBU06l1/view?usp=sharing


Edited by thornx
Link to comment
Share on other sites

  • 2 weeks later...

Hi folks,

 

I'd like to help reproduce.

 

I killed many gas platforms and do not get errors or crashes. Perhaps you can review my track attached and if you have no problems then I think its not th egas platform. Let me know.

The information above is slightly conflicting from your words.

There are two different dll's the error is in, so the two crashes firstly, are unrelated, even if they appear so, they are breaking different areas of code.

Second you talk about the gas platform, but only one log snippet mentions the gas platform, the other two have the new Kuznetsov being killed before the crash. These were from Viggen's.

So there's a lot of random stuff going on and I haven't found a way to reproduce or know what is happening in the game at the time.

 

I watched your track until 18:00 mission time. no crash.

 

I find complete logs paint a better picture, for future reference. You can obfuscate the HWID and IP and usernames if you like. The only log part connected to the crash reliably was the first, which you truncated, it was the Viggen kill which occured 100th of a second before the crash. The other crash "WorldGeneral.dll" was 2 seconds after the last event, which is a glacial age in computing terms.

 

I think the chances of getting a reliable and transportable error to ED is a bit low - even the minicontext of the crash doesnt contain useful dev information without the full crash dump (which was likely switched off?)

 

Concentrating on ships, and what units are doing, whats hit or dead in the last few seconds and matching a pattern would be a good way to go, if you can keep the entire logs and if this happens regularly enough that you can provide 1,2,3,4 steps to reproduce, would really help.

gasPlat.trk

___________________________________________________________________________

SIMPLE SCENERY SAVING * SIMPLE GROUP SAVING * SIMPLE STATIC SAVING *

Link to comment
Share on other sites

Hello and thanks for the comment.

 

I looked at the track and played the mission a few more times. I have 3 different DCS installations (on different partitions). One for VR, one for video recordings and one on a notebook for mission creation. The map crashed constantly on all these partitions. Other members of our wings also reported this.

 

Now the good news: the last few days the error has not occurred. Our wing destroyed all platforms on the map several times - no crash so far. The last patchlog says "DCS hangs after destroying objects - fixed." It may have something to do with it?

 

If the error reappears I try to post complete crash logs (and yes, full crash dump was off).

 

Thanks again!

Link to comment
Share on other sites

  • Recently Browsing   0 members

    • No registered users viewing this page.
×
×
  • Create New...